KURANUI.

Mr E. V. Tmrnbull, mine manage;?, reports as follows: —Driving nortli andi south on the line of reef waV commenced on Monday last, and a distance of 12ft. has been driven -for, the week. The ore body retains its size, giving a<n average width of 3fr, and an assay value of ill 19g petton. 'Aj small 'band of mineral runspairalied wifli the reef, and looks pr/> misinj?. The fac<e is dry and the country good. ,A water, level has 'been cut along the oldi Kuranui level in order to get rid of the water coming froth the levels above. Preparatory is in progress in order to oommerice 1 operations on the Waitangi side on Monday morning.
